    Hello,i hope i'm in the right section, if not feel free to move this thread and i apologize in advance. Basically i have managed to rip my GTA III disc to PC using "DVD Decrypter" and select "read iso" which gives me an ISO. I then use "Iso Buster" and open the ISO which presents me with 1Track containing UDF and ISO. I use "ISO Buster" to drag all the contents of GTA III (ISO not UDF) to a folder.I now open "Nero Burning ROM" and select (DVD-ROM UDF/ISO) drag all the contents in order into Nero and put my 6 modified files, the files are 4 .DAT files from the GTA III Beta (and 2 sfx files) i then "burn" which actually writes a ISO to my given destination.

    But PCSX2 gives me a "ISO Path Error" and won't work.

    I did have a tutorial somewhere in which i done this method and it works.

    My main question is, what is the most efficient way of modifying PS2 games and packing them back perfectly?

    GTA III also has a DUMMY. File which i can't replace with a .TXT like most guides say (won't overwrite despite having same name)

    My ultimate goal here is to restore the 6 files from the Beta to the retail disc and play on PCSX2 (and a PS2 debug when i get one which i know involves using a masterdvd patch)

    The most efficient way of modding a PS2 game is hex edit the image without dismantle it. Make sure the modified data fits on the same space the original did.

    A LOT of PS2 games use absolute sector numbers as reference for locating their files on the disc instead of relying on the filesystem on the disc. On that cases you're most likely to break the games you're trying to mod.
